Security and Compliance
ArtCalendar Pro Pro is designed for enterprise-grade security and regulatory compliance. This guide explains key protocols, features, and user responsibilities for safeguarding data, privacy, and compliance.
What's Protected
- User information: Personal data, contacts, authentication credentials.
- Project assets: Documents, notes, contracts, and financial records.
- Audit trails: All critical actions are recorded and reviewable by admins.
Best Practices
- Enable two-factor authentication (2FA) for all admin users.
- Use role-based permissions and grant the minimum access necessary.
- Regularly review audit logs for suspicious activity or data access.
GDPR and Data Privacy
- Data is processed only in accordance with explicit user and account permission.
- Users can request exports or deletion of their data (subject access requests—SARs).
- Backups, retention, and deletion schedules align with compliance standards.
Who Can Access What
- Only authorized users can access or edit sensitive information.
- Audit log and security tools are available to workspace administrators.
